The casizolu from the Brau Farm company in Orotelli enters the top 10 of Italian stretched curds and earns the final at the "Cheese Awards 2024", which will take place in Ancona in November.

Sardinian excellence thus gathers another consensus, not only on the island but also beyond the regional borders.

Among the characteristics of cow's milk cheese, the unique flavors of the raw material that comes from the hills of central Sardinia and which is processed by the company led by Antonello Brau.

The competition was divided into 10 categories and Brau Farm's casizolu was present in the one dedicated to "pasta filata" cheeses. The nominations were assigned by the vote of the public tasting, on the occasion of Formaggio in Villa 2024 at the Torresino Church in Cittadella, added to the judgment of the Award editorial team. The final will be held on November 10th in Ancona.

«We are very happy with this first result obtained because it means having done a good job with our casizolu which was highly appreciated by the jury - underlines Antonello Brau - we were compared with many quality cheeses from all over Italy and having achieved this first objective at the competition represents a source of pride for all of us - adds the representative of the partner company Coldiretti - for us it is important to be present at these events because our presence here is part of the path we carry out for the promotion of our products in the events national and international», continues Brau.

The Orotelli company works according to tradition and produces high-quality cheeses, overcoming a thousand difficulties. «Our family has a long tradition in the sector even if we launched this company in 2019 - recalls Brau - unfortunately Covid put us in difficulty but we never gave up and today we are reaping the fruits. We process pecorino and cow's milk all year round with our animals that graze freely in our territory - he concludes - this strong point is reflected in the cheeses which have a particular flavor of our pastures".
